Course Details

• Unit 1: Introduction to Heritage Data & Connected Systems
• Unit 2: Data Standards & Best Practices in Cultural Heritage Documentation
• Unit 3: Data Modeling for Cultural Heritage Assets
• Unit 4: Digital Preservation Techniques & Standards
• Unit 5: Linked Data & Semantic Web Technologies in Heritage Contexts
• Unit 6: Geospatial Data & GIS for Heritage Documentation & Management
• Unit 7: 3D Modeling & Visualization for Cultural Heritage
• Unit 8: AI & Machine Learning in Heritage Data Analysis
• Unit 9: Virtual & Augmented Reality for Heritage Presentation & Engagement
• Unit 10: Case Studies: Connected Heritage Systems in Practice

The **Professional Certificate in Heritage Data: Connected Systems** is a valuable credential that prepares individuals for various roles in the UK's thriving heritage and cultural sector. Explore the job market trends, salary ranges, and skill demand associated with the following positions: 1. **Heritage Data Analyst** (primary keyword): Skilled professionals who collect, manage, and analyze data related to cultural heritage for preservation, research, and public engagement purposes. 2. **Cultural Heritage Informatics Specialist**: Experts in the application of information technology and digital methods for managing, preserving, and providing access to cultural heritage resources. 3. **Digital Archivist**: Professionals responsible for the long-term preservation, management, and accessibility of digital records, archives, and collections. 4. **Museum Collections Data Manager**: Individuals who oversee the organization, digitization, and dissemination of museum collections data, ensuring efficient data management and public access. 5. **Historic Environment Information Manager**: Specialists who coordinate and manage information about historic environments, supporting conservation, planning, and public engagement efforts.
